配置文件生效命令是指在Linux操作系统中,当我们修改了配置文件后,需要通过执行特定的命令才能使这些配置生效。本文将从多个方面分析这个命令,包括使用场景、命令语法、注意事项等。
一、使用场景
配置文件生效命令主要用于Linux系统的一些服务或软件的配置。例如,当我们修改了Apache服务器的配置文件时,就需要执行“service httpd reload”命令才能使配置生效。再例如,当我们修改了SSH服务的配置文件后,就需要执行“service sshd restart”命令使之生效。
二、命令语法
配置文件生效命令在不同的Linux操作系统中可能会有不同的语法。以下为常见的几种命令语法:
1. service [服务名称] [reload/restart]:此命令用于重启或刷新服务。
例如:重新启动Apache服务器,输入“service httpd restart”命令即可。
2. systemctl [start/stop/restart/enable/disable] [服务名称]:此命令用于启动、停止、重启、开机自启动和关闭开机自启动服务。
例如:重启SSH服务,输入“systemctl restart sshd.service”命令即可。
3. service --status-all:此命令用于查看系统中所有的服务,无特定服务名称参数。
例如:查看系统中所有服务的状态,输入“service --status-all”命令即可。
三、注意事项
1. 在修改配置文件时,请务必备份原配置文件,以免造成不必要的损失。
2. 千万不要随意修改配置文件,可能会导致服务或软件无法正常工作。
3. 在执行配置文件生效命令时,先检查命令的语法和正确服务名称。
4. 如果配置文件修改后命令执行无法使配置生效,请尝试重启服务器或服务。
5. 部分命令需要管理员权限,需要加sudo。
扫码咨询 领取资料